huanayun
hengtianyun
vps567
莱卡云

[Linux操作系统]MySQL安装详解,从下载到配置一步到位|mysql安装及配置超详细教程,MySQL安装,Linux环境下MySQL安装与配置全攻略,一步到位详解

PikPak

推荐阅读:

[AI-人工智能]免翻墙的AI利器:樱桃茶·智域GPT,让你轻松使用ChatGPT和Midjourney - 免费AIGC工具 - 拼车/合租账号 八折优惠码: AIGCJOEDISCOUNT2024

[AI-人工智能]银河录像局: 国内可靠的AI工具与流媒体的合租平台 高效省钱、现号秒发、翻车赔偿、无限续费|95折优惠码: AIGCJOE

[AI-人工智能]免梯免翻墙-ChatGPT拼车站月卡 | 可用GPT4/GPT4o/o1-preview | 会话隔离 | 全网最低价独享体验ChatGPT/Claude会员服务

[AI-人工智能]边界AICHAT - 超级永久终身会员激活 史诗级神器,口碑炸裂!300万人都在用的AI平台

本文详细介绍了Linux操作系统下MySQL的安装与配置过程,从下载安装包到环境配置、数据库初始化及安全设置,手把手指导读者一步到位完成MySQL的安装与配置。

本文目录导读:

  1. 下载MySQL
  2. 安装MySQL
  3. 配置MySQL
  4. 验证安装

MySQL是一款流行的开源关系型数据库管理系统,广泛应用于各类网站和应用程序中,本文将为您详细介绍MySQL的安装过程,帮助您快速上手。

下载MySQL

1、访问MySQL官方网站:https://www.mysql.com/

2、在下载页面,选择适合您操作系统的版本,Windows用户可以选择“Windows (x86, 64-bit), ZIP Archive”版本。

3、下载完成后,将其解压到指定的文件夹中。

安装MySQL

1、打开解压后的文件夹,找到“my.ini”文件,复制以下内容并粘贴到该文件中:

[mysqld]
basedir=C:mysql-8.0.26-winx64
datadir=C:mysql-8.0.26-winx64data
port=3306

“basedir”为MySQL安装目录,“datadir”为MySQL数据存储目录,请根据实际情况修改路径。

2、打开“命令提示符”,进入MySQL安装目录下的“bin”文件夹。

3、输入以下命令,初始化MySQL数据库:

mysqld --initialize --console

执行过程中,会显示一些初始化信息,等待初始化完成后,关闭“命令提示符”。

4、再次打开“命令提示符”,输入以下命令,安装MySQL服务:

mysqld --install

5、输入以下命令,启动MySQL服务:

net start mysql

6、输入以下命令,登录MySQL:

mysql -u root -p

会提示输入root用户的密码,由于是初次安装,root用户没有设置密码,直接回车即可。

7、进入MySQL后,为root用户设置密码:

ALTER USER 'root'@'localhost' IDENTIFIED BY 'new_password';

将“new_password”替换为您想设置的密码。

8、退出MySQL,再次输入以下命令登录MySQL:

mysql -u root -p

输入刚才设置的密码,即可登录。

配置MySQL

1、打开“my.ini”文件,在“[mysqld]”部分添加以下内容:

character-set-server=utf8mb4
collation-server=utf8mb4_general_ci

这将为MySQL设置默认字符集和校对规则。

2、在“[mysql]”部分添加以下内容:

default-character-set=utf8mb4

这将为MySQL客户端设置默认字符集。

3、保存并关闭“my.ini”文件。

4、重启MySQL服务:

net stop mysql
net start mysql

验证安装

1、在MySQL命令行中,输入以下命令:

SHOW VARIABLES LIKE 'character_set_%';

查看字符集设置,确保“character_set_server”和“character_set_client”均为“utf8mb4”。

2、创建一个数据库,并插入一条数据:

CREATE DATABASE test;
USE test;
CREATE TABLE test_table (id INT, name VARCHAR(100));
INSERT INTO test_table (id, name) VALUES (1, '测试数据');

3、查询数据:

SELECT * FROM test_table;

若能正常显示“测试数据”,则表示MySQL安装成功。

以下是50个中文相关关键词:

MySQL安装, MySQL下载, MySQL初始化, MySQL安装目录, MySQL数据存储目录, MySQL服务安装, MySQL服务启动, MySQL登录, MySQL密码设置, MySQL字符集设置, MySQL校对规则设置, MySQL配置文件, MySQL命令行, MySQL数据库创建, MySQL表创建, MySQL数据插入, MySQL数据查询, MySQL验证安装, MySQL客户端, MySQL服务器, MySQL版本选择, MySQL解压, MySQL环境变量配置, MySQL安装步骤, MySQL安装教程, MySQL安装问题解决, MySQL安装注意事项, MySQL安装常见错误, MySQL安装失败, MySQL安装成功, MySQL安装后操作, MySQL安装相关问题, MySQL安装必备条件, MySQL安装准备工作, MySQL安装前准备, MySQL安装后配置, MySQL安装后优化, MySQL安装后使用, MySQL安装后维护, MySQL安装后注意事项, MySQL安装后常见问题, MySQL安装后高级设置, MySQL安装后性能优化, MySQL安装后安全设置, MySQL安装后备份与恢复, MySQL安装后监控与诊断, MySQL安装后迁移与升级, MySQL安装后集群与分布式, MySQL安装后读写分离, MySQL安装后主从复制, MySQL安装后分区与分表

bwg Vultr justhost.asia racknerd hostkvm pesyun Pawns


本文标签属性:

Linux:linux常用命令

MySQL安装配置:Mysql安装配置的时候出错

MySQL安装:mysql安装教程

原文链接:,转发请注明来源!